Introducing the AI400X3M: Extreme Performance Density for AI and HPC

Leading the announcements is the new DDN AI400X3M appliance, the latest evolution of DDN's industry-leading EXAScaler platform.

Designed for the most demanding AI and HPC environments, the AI400X3M delivers:

  • Up to 35% higher read throughput over the previous generation
  • Up to 190 GB/sec throughput performance to accelerate GPU access to data
  • Exceptional performance density in a compact footprint (up to 30 PB in a single rack)
  • Hybrid disk support for optimized economics and scalability, especially due to rising NAND costs
  • Extreme parallel throughput for supercomputing, training, inference, checkpointing, and large-scale AI pipelines

The AI400X3M enables enterprises, sovereign AI programs, and cloud providers to dramatically increase infrastructure efficiency while reducing power, cooling, and operational costs.

General availability is expected by the end of Q3 2026.

Official Launch of DDN KV Cache Acceleration with NVIDIA Dynamo Integration

Following its preview at GTC 2026, DDN also announced the official launch of its distributed KV Cache acceleration architecture integrated with NVIDIA Dynamo and available across DDN Infinia and EXAScaler AI data platforms.

The solution dramatically accelerates large-scale AI inference by eliminating memory bottlenecks and enabling ultra-fast retrieval of model context directly from DDN's AI-native data intelligence platform.

Key capabilities include:

  • Shared distributed KV Cache fabric optimized for large-scale inference environments
  • Ultra-low latency data access for large-context inference and faster token generation
  • Optimized support for agentic AI, reasoning models, RAG, and multi-step inference pipelines
  • Deep integration with NVIDIA Dynamo, vLLM, and modern inference frameworks
  • Improved GPU utilization and reduced idle compute cycles
  • Up to 55x faster KV cache loading performance for large-scale inference workloads
  • Lower cost per token and improved AI factory ROI through more efficient GPU and infrastructure utilization

By moving KV cache closer to the data layer and reducing memory and networking bottlenecks, DDN enables enterprises and cloud providers to dramatically increase inference efficiency while reducing power consumption and infrastructure overhead associated with large-scale generative AI deployments.

Expanding Cloud AI Momentum with Managed Lustre and Salesforce

DDN also highlighted continued momentum in cloud AI infrastructure, including new Managed Lustre innovations announced alongside Google Cloud Next and a new Salesforce deployment showcasing enterprise-scale AI performance and operational efficiency.

The announcements further validate DDN's leadership in enabling AI-native cloud architectures optimized for large-scale enterprise inference, RAG, and AI training workloads.

DDN's work helping Salesforce clear data bottlenecks offers a clear example of that momentum in action. With Google Cloud Managed Lustre, powered by DDN EXAScaler, Salesforce achieved 1.5x faster model training, a 75% reduction in I/O latency, and a 42% reduction in training costs.
